    Hi again, thanks for the answers. In fact, I found a solution! I realized that poor performance on a full web page is present only on some elements of the page (text, links, etc.), on the blank spots, it behaves normally. So I went to properties of mouse pointers in the Panel, off all types of windows aero pointers and especially - disabled the check 'Enable shadow of pointers' and boom, everything works fine now!     Aero does not
    Suggestions:

    1 use this Microsoft FixIt support application:
    http://support.Microsoft.com/mats/aero_effects_not_working/en-us

    2. start > searcg, enter services > press the Enter key > uac prompt >Desktop Window... > click it >
    topic status, it should be... Has begun
    under Startup type, it should be... Automatic
    If it does not, look to the left, click on restart the service.
    Scroll down to find theme, do the same as above.

    3 right-click on an open office space > Personalize > windows color and appearance > under colors, select Windows Aero > Apply > wait > OK

    Vista Basic doesn't come with Aero.

    Click Start > right click on computer > properties > system > it will tell you it what Version of Vista you have.

    If you are sure that you now have Vista Basic and not just lack of graphics drivers:

    You will need to take it back to the shop.

    If you have purchased Home Premium, and they put Home Basic on it, you are going to have problems, try to activate it.
    Get them to reinstall the correct version of the Vista operating system: Vista Edition Home Premium.

    When retrieve you:

    Go to the website of the manufacturer of your computer/laptop > drivers and downloads Section > key in your model number > look for the latest Vista drivers > download/install them.

    Your product key on your computer, if HomePremiumt came pre-installed, will be for the home edition Premium, basic family no.

    Why are some Visual elements will automatically turn off?

     

    A program that you are using is not compatible with the Windows Aero color scheme. When you run a program that is not compatible with the Windows Aero color scheme, some Visual elements are automatically disabled. When the program is not is more running, the Visual elements that have been disabled will be activated automatically.

    While some third-party programs may be compatible with Windows Vista, these programs cannot take advantage of all the features that are included with Windows Vista.
